Police investigate two-car crash in West Hoxton
A man was found with multiple stab wounds at the scene of a two-car crash in Sydney’s southwest just after midnight.

A man was rushed to hospital after police found him with stab wounds at the site of a two-car crash in West Hoxton.
Investigators are now searching for the driver of another vehicle, which fled the scene on Wyattville Dr, near Vlatko Rd, before emergency services arrived.
Police were called to the residential street just before 1am following reports of a crash involving two cars.
A 25-year-old man, who was driving one of the vehicles, was found with multiple stab wounds and taken to Liverpool Hospital in a serious but stable condition.
A crime scene was established and police are investigating.
Anyone with information is urged to contact Crime Stoppers on 1800 333 000.
